An undergraduate qualification in Information Technology/ Computer Science/ Project Management at NQF Level 6 as recognised by SAQA. No experience required (Never participated in any Internship Programme (both Public / Private sector).
Knowledge: Application of research methodology. Quality management principles and processes. Project Management principles and methodologies. Project Management Information System.
Skills: Problem solving. Presentation. Planning and Organizing. Communication Computer Literacy. Reporting Writing. Numeracy.
DUTIES:
Coordinate delivery of projects within the Fund. Facilitate project deliverables in line with the Fund strategic objectives, quality standards and expectations. Coordinate project/programme quality management.
